Release Notes April 22, 2026

The new Media Library gives you one place to browse, search, and manage every photo and video on your website. Instead of hunting for an image across dozens of tours and pages, you see all your media in a single grid, find any item by name, and check exactly where it is used before you touch it.

All your photos and videos in one place

Open the Media Library from Products > Media Library. It has a Photos tab and a Videos tab, each showing your media newest-first, with search across filenames and captions (or video titles). You can edit a photo’s caption or a video’s details right on the card.

The Media Library on the Photos tab, showing a grid of photo cards, each with its filename, dimensions, an editable caption, and an In use button.

See where every item is used, then tidy up safely

Every photo and video shows a usage count. Click In use (N) on any item to see the exact tours and pages that reference it, so you always know what depends on an image before you change it. An item used nowhere shows a Delete option instead, and deleting takes a press-and-hold rather than a single click, so nothing goes by accident.

Cloning a photo-heavy tour is fast again

Behind the scenes, photos and videos are now shared rather than copied. When you clone a tour, it reuses the original’s media instead of duplicating every file. For operators with large photo galleries, that removes the slow clones and timeouts that used to happen when cloning a tour with many images.

Availability: Included on every plan, at no extra cost. You add new photos and videos where you use them (on a tour, in a page section, or in the rich text editor); the Media Library is for browsing and managing what is already on your site.
